Core Features of the Best Online Blackjack Software

When evaluating or developing educational Blackjack software, prioritize these essential features:

1. User-Friendly Interface

A clean and intuitive interface helps players focus on learning rather than navigation. Visual feedback, tooltips, and score indicators enhance engagement.

2. Multiplayer Support

Allows multiple learners to join a session, compete, or collaborate on solving algorithmic challenges.

3. Real-Time Interaction

Uses technologies like WebSocket or Firebase to update gameplay instantly without refreshing.

4. Customizable Rules

Educators can modify gameplay logic — such as target scores or deck size — to fit specific lessons or learning outcomes.

5. Analytics Dashboard

Tracks user actions, learning progress, and outcomes for evaluation purposes.

6. Cross-Platform Compatibility

Accessible via web browsers on laptops, tablets, and smartphones.

Key Technologies Behind Online Blackjack Simulations

Building a responsive and educational Blackjack simulator requires a blend of front-end, back-end, and network technologies. Let’s break them down:

  • Frontend: HTML5, CSS3, and JavaScript frameworks like React or Vue.js bring the interface to life.

  • Backend: Node.js, Python (Flask/Django), or Java Spring handle logic, scoring, and user management.

  • Database: Use MongoDB or Firebase to store user data, scores, and settings.

  • Real-Time Communication: WebSocket or Socket.IO for real-time multiplayer experiences.

  • Cloud Hosting: Deploy applications on platforms like AWS, Render, or Netlify for global access.

Together, these technologies make it possible to build responsive, scalable, and engaging learning tools.

How Multiplayer Functionality Works

Multiplayer educational simulators make learning collaborative and exciting. Here’s how such a system generally works:

  1. Session Creation: One player (or instructor) hosts a session.

  2. Joining: Others join using a session code or link.

  3. Data Sync: Real-time data updates using WebSocket or Firebase.

  4. Interaction: Players make moves simultaneously; the system syncs scores.

  5. Feedback and Results: The system calculates outcomes instantly, displaying results for all.

By simulating a cooperative learning environment, multiplayer Blackjack software encourages communication and problem-solving skills among learners.
